Maximizing Bathroom Space: Storage Solutions for Compact Areas

Bathrooms, often the smallest rooms in a house, can quickly become cluttered and disorganized. Effective storage is paramount to maintaining a functional and aesthetically pleasing bathroom environment, especially in compact spaces. This article explores various space-saving bathroom storage ideas, focusing on maximizing available areas, utilizing vertical space, and employing multi-functional solutions.

Vertical Storage Solutions: Capitalizing on Wall Space

One of the most effective methods for increasing bathroom storage is to exploit unused vertical space. Walls provide significant real estate for shelving, cabinets, and hanging organizers. By expanding storage upwards, floor space remains uncluttered, creating a more open and accessible environment.

Open shelving, constructed from materials like wood, metal, or glass, offers an accessible and visually appealing storage solution. The shelves can be mounted above the toilet, above the sink, or along any available wall space. They are ideal for storing frequently used items such as towels, toiletries, and decorative accessories. To maintain a tidy appearance, consider using baskets or decorative boxes to organize smaller items on the shelves.

Cabinets, both wall-mounted and recessed, provide enclosed storage, concealing clutter and protecting items from moisture. Wall-mounted cabinets offer more storage capacity than open shelving and can be customized to fit specific needs. Recessed cabinets, which are installed within the wall cavity, create a streamlined look and maximize space, particularly in narrow bathrooms. Consider mirrored cabinets to combine storage with a vanity mirror, further optimizing space.

Hanging organizers, such as over-the-door organizers or shower caddies, are affordable and versatile storage solutions. Over-the-door organizers are ideal for storing toiletries, cleaning supplies, or hair styling tools. Shower caddies provide convenient storage for shampoos, conditioners, and soaps within the shower enclosure. These organizers are particularly useful in rental properties where permanent installations are restricted.

Towel ladders and racks offer a stylish and space-saving way to store towels. Towel ladders lean against the wall, providing multiple rungs for hanging towels. Towel racks can be mounted on the wall or the back of the door, providing a dedicated space for drying and storing towels. These solutions keep towels off the floor, preventing moisture build-up and maintaining a cleaner bathroom environment.

Under-Sink Storage: Optimizing Vanity Space

The area under the sink, often overlooked, presents a valuable storage opportunity. Vanities with built-in storage are a common feature, but even existing vanities can be optimized with clever organizers and storage solutions. The key is to utilize the space efficiently and maintain accessibility to plumbing connections.

Pull-out drawers and shelves are ideal for storing frequently used items such as cleaning supplies, toiletries, and hair styling tools. These drawers and shelves provide easy access to items stored at the back of the cabinet, preventing items from being forgotten or lost. Dividers and organizers within the drawers can further enhance organization and prevent items from shifting during use.

Tiered shelving units maximize vertical space within the cabinet. These units create multiple levels of storage, allowing for better organization and accessibility. They are particularly useful for storing smaller items such as makeup, skincare products, and medications. Tiered shelving units can be easily adjusted to accommodate different sized items.

Baskets and bins offer a flexible and affordable storage solution. They can be used to store a variety of items, from cleaning supplies to toiletries. Choose baskets and bins that are appropriately sized for the cabinet and consider using clear bins to easily identify the contents. Labeling the bins can further enhance organization and prevent confusion.

Utilizing the vanity door for storage can free up valuable space inside the cabinet. Attach small shelves or hanging organizers to the inside of the door to store items such as hair styling tools, makeup brushes, or cleaning cloths. Ensure that the items stored on the door do not obstruct the closing of the cabinet.

Custom-built storage solutions can maximize the available space under the sink. Consider hiring a carpenter to build custom shelving or drawers that fit the specific dimensions of the vanity. This option allows for complete customization and ensures that every inch of space is utilized efficiently.

Multi-Functional Furniture and Fixtures: Maximizing Utility

Incorporating multi-functional furniture and fixtures is an effective way to maximize space in a small bathroom. Items that serve multiple purposes can reduce the need for additional storage solutions, creating a more streamlined and efficient environment.

Vanities with integrated storage provide both a sink and storage space in a single unit. These vanities often feature drawers, cabinets, and open shelving, providing ample storage for toiletries, towels, and other bathroom essentials. Choose a vanity that is appropriately sized for the bathroom and consider a wall-mounted vanity to free up floor space.

Mirrored cabinets offer a combination of a mirror and storage space. These cabinets can be mounted above the sink or on any available wall space. They provide convenient storage for frequently used items such as toiletries, medications, and makeup. Choose a mirrored cabinet with adjustable shelves to accommodate different sized items.

Storage ottomans provide both a seat and storage space. These ottomans can be placed in front of the vanity or in any available corner. They provide a comfortable place to sit while getting ready and offer convenient storage for towels, toiletries, or cleaning supplies. Choose an ottoman with a removable lid for easy access to the stored items.

Heated towel racks not only warm towels but also provide a space-saving solution for drying and storing them. Heated towel racks can be mounted on the wall or the floor, providing a convenient and hygienic way to dry towels. They also help to prevent mold and mildew growth by reducing moisture build-up.

Shower benches with storage offer a comfortable place to sit while showering and provide additional storage for toiletries and other shower essentials. Choose a shower bench with a waterproof finish to prevent damage from moisture. These benches are particularly useful for individuals with mobility issues.

Creative Storage Techniques: Thinking Outside the Box

Beyond conventional storage solutions, creative and unconventional approaches can unlock hidden storage potential in a bathroom. These techniques often involve repurposing existing items or utilizing unconventional spaces.

Repurposing old furniture, such as ladders or crates, can create unique and stylish storage solutions. An old ladder can be used as a towel rack, while wooden crates can be stacked to create shelving units. These repurposed items add character and personality to the bathroom while providing functional storage space.

Utilizing the space above the door is often overlooked. Install a shelf above the door to store infrequently used items or decorative accessories. Ensure that the shelf is securely mounted and that the items stored are not likely to fall.

Magnetic strips can be used to store small metal items such as tweezers, nail clippers, and bobby pins. Mount a magnetic strip inside a cabinet or on the wall to keep these items organized and easily accessible. This solution prevents these small items from cluttering countertops and drawers.

Mason jars can be used to store small toiletries such as cotton balls, cotton swabs, and makeup brushes. These jars can be placed on the countertop, on shelves, or inside cabinets. They provide a visually appealing and organized way to store these small items.

Rolling carts offer a flexible and mobile storage solution. These carts can be used to store toiletries, cleaning supplies, or towels. They can be easily moved around the bathroom as needed and can be stored in a closet or under the sink when not in use.

By implementing these space-saving bathroom storage ideas, even the smallest bathrooms can be transformed into organized and functional spaces. Prioritizing vertical storage, optimizing under-sink space, utilizing multi-functional furniture, and employing creative storage techniques are key to maximizing storage potential and creating a more enjoyable bathroom experience.
